GMG Speech a hit at districts

Twelve individuals from the GMG Speech Team performed at the District Individual Speech Contest Feb. 25 in Marshalltown.

The participants competed in various categories including Poetry, Prose, Reviewing, Radio News, Spontaneous Speaking, Solo Musical Theatre, and Improvisation.

Throughout the day, each student performed and earned a rating accordingly. A rating of I (one) is excellent, II (two) is good, III (three) is not too good, and IV (four) is a disqualification.

GMG students who received a I rating were Linsey Kohn performing Prose, Aidan White performing Reviewing, Anna Mussig performing Radio News, Jamie Cantu performing Spontaneous Speaking, Lexi Vasquez performing Radio News, and Lilly Bru performing Improv.

Other students that performed consisted of Caiden Priske performing Reviewing, Noah Lang performing Reviewing, Alice Hunt performing Solo Musical Theatre, Jessica Johnson performing Prose, Noah Teske performing Poetry, and Anna Mussig performing Poetry.

The individuals that received a I rating moved on to the State Individual Speech Contest March 11 at North Scott.

Members of the GMG Speech Team will later be seen in upcoming events, such as the Spring Musical on April 22 and 23.
